Abstract

The present invention is directed to manufacturing an organic transistor with an organic semiconductor film formed by a coating method, without involving a process of forming a rib for forming the organic semiconductor film. To be more specific, the organic transistor of the present invention includes: (1) a source electrode part and a drain electrode part which are formed on a substrate; (2) rib selectively formed on part of the source electrode part and the drain electrode part; (3) an organic semiconductor film placed in the region defined by the ribs and connecting the source electrode part and the drain electrode part; and (4) a gate electrode formed on the organic semiconductor film through a gate insulating film. The organic transistor of the present invention is characterized in that there is a gap between the rib formed on the source electrode part and the rib formed on the drain electrode part.

Claims (10)

1. An organic transistor comprising:

a source electrode part and a drain electrode part that are formed on a substrate, fingers of the source electrode part being interdigitated with fingers of the drain electrode part;

ribs that are selectively formed on lead segments of the source electrode part and the drain electrode part, and on finger segments located at an end of each lead segment of the source electrode part and the drain electrode part;

an organic semiconductor film that is placed in a region defined by the ribs and that connects the source electrode part and the drain electrode part; and

a gate electrode placed on the organic semiconductor film through a gate insulating film,

wherein there is a gap between a rib formed on the source electrode part and a rib formed on the drain electrode part, and the ribs serve as masking films for patterning the source electrode part and the drain electrode part.

2. The organic transistor according to claim 1 , wherein the width of the gap between the rib formed on the source electrode part and the rib formed on the drain electrode part is between 20 μm and 200 μm.

3. The organic transistor according to claim 1 , wherein a line width of parts of the electrode parts where the ribs are not placed is smaller than half of a line width of parts of the electrode parts where the ribs are placed.

4. The organic transistor according to claim 1 , wherein the ribs are water repellant.

5. An organic electroluminescent display comprising the organic transistor according to claim 1 .
